在写JS时经常需要对数组进行操作,牢牢地记住数组的这几个操作方法,相信对你操作数组肯定有很大帮助。...
分类:
编程语言 时间:
2014-10-29 10:59:53
阅读次数:
139
为了能够登陆RabbitMQ,必须创建RabbitMQ用户账号。
# rabbitmqctl add_user elite elite123
Creating user "elite" ...
...done.
# sudo rabbitmqctl set_user_tags elite administrator
Setting tags for user "elite" to [a...
分类:
其他好文 时间:
2014-10-29 10:59:10
阅读次数:
197
一般监听OnClickListener事件,我们都是通过Button button = (Button)findViewById(....);
button.setOClickLisener....这样的方式来实现。
这段时间看各大开放平台的demo,发现其实可以在xml中定义好方法名称,在Activity中实现该方法就可以了。
...
分类:
移动开发 时间:
2014-10-29 11:00:11
阅读次数:
128
今天发现昨天从svn下载下来的项目在MyEclipse中无法build path 。提示no actions available
在网上找了下,是因为.projects文件的问题,需要在其中的natures 标签中添加一些nature标签...
分类:
系统相关 时间:
2014-10-29 10:58:21
阅读次数:
185
题意:国王对其N个 (1
题目链接:http://acm.zju.edu.cn/onlinejudge/showProblem.do?problemCode=2362
——>>男、女,很像二分图吧。。
要使平方和最大,可转化为要使和最大。。
将儿子按国王对他们的喜欢度从高到低排序,再依次进行匹配对象,因为在求增广路的时候,不会使已匹配上的点丢失,所以二分图最大匹配...
分类:
其他好文 时间:
2014-10-29 10:58:49
阅读次数:
195
首先用一个JavaBean封装数据库操作,即mvc中的模型
JdbcBean.java
package data;
import java.sql.*;
public class JdbcBean {
private String DBDriver="com.mysql.jdbc.Driver";
private String DBUrl="jdbc:mysql://localho...
分类:
数据库 时间:
2014-10-29 10:56:49
阅读次数:
283
14西安区域赛总结帖
ACM
第一次打区域赛,终于可以好好地写一篇总结帖了。
总结帖=口水帖?差不多吧。(在我离开的时候发生了些事情,我现在心情不是很好,我就随便水水吧)
文章结构就用总分总吧。
西安之行在各个方面让我涨了不少姿势。
这次的比赛个人感觉还不错,至少没有发挥失常,而且顺利拿到了铜牌。(感动ing,其实已经做好了打铁的准备,多谢学妈、表妹、zlx、wj...
分类:
其他好文 时间:
2014-10-29 10:56:27
阅读次数:
152
1.背景 一直想自己动手x...
分类:
数据库 时间:
2014-10-29 10:56:00
阅读次数:
266
说了那么多理论,我们来看看怎样使用抽取方法来重构遗留系统。如前所述,重构的过程首先是阅读程序代码,边阅读边整理程序。将功能相对独立的代码段放在一起,在前面加上注释。调整一些程序的顺序,将相关的代码尽量放在一起,但要保证程序执行的结果不会发生改变。比较典型的,将变量的定义与使用变量的代码放在一起。这个步骤比较实用,因为许多的遗留系统,其代码都有一个坏毛病,就是在程序开始时定义一大堆变量,但要弄清这些变量都用来做什么,却十分困难。边读边调整,将变量的定义逐渐迁移到使用它的代码段中,将大大提高代码可读性,你甚至会...
分类:
其他好文 时间:
2014-10-29 10:55:55
阅读次数:
172
根据上一篇文章《UiAutomator源码分析之注入事件》开始时提到的计划,这一篇文章我们要分析的是第二点:
如何获取控件信息
我们在测试脚本中初始化一个UiObject的时候通常是像以下这个样子:
UiObject appsTab = new UiObject(new UiSelector().text("Apps"));
appsTab.click()那么这个过程发生了什么呢?这就是...
分类:
其他好文 时间:
2014-10-29 10:58:35
阅读次数:
227
昨天在写代码的时候,不知道修改了哪个地方,Xcode6突然犯病了,在当前项目下无法代码提示,但是在新建工程中没有任何问题,其中重装了Xcode6也没有把问题解决,最终的解决办法是:
在finder,菜单栏选择 “前往文件夹” 输入
“~/Library”,进入“Developer” -> "Xcode" -> "DerivedData",删除该文件下的所有内容,重启Xcode就可以了。...
分类:
其他好文 时间:
2014-10-29 10:55:45
阅读次数:
105
一、public Intent putExtra (String name, double[] value)
设置方法 intent.putExtra("aaa", "bbbb");
获取方法 this.getIntent().getCharSequenceExtra("aaa")
二、public Intent putExtras (Bundle extras)
...
分类:
移动开发 时间:
2014-10-29 10:55:56
阅读次数:
299
EditText是接受用户输入信息的最重要Android UI组件,可以利用EditText.getText()获取它的文本内容。
实例:EditTextDemo
运行效果:
代码清单:
布局文件:main.xml
<TableLayout xmlns:android="http://schemas.android.com/apk/res/android"
androi...
分类:
移动开发 时间:
2014-10-29 10:56:03
阅读次数:
259
如果想根据给定的文件名称创建一个File实例,你可能会这么写:
File file = new File(当前类.class.getResource("config").toURI());
但是在osgi项目中,这种写法会报异常,异常信息是URI scheme is not "file",原因是osgi中采用的是bundleresources协议的URL,得到的URI中包含了”bundlere...
分类:
其他好文 时间:
2014-10-29 10:57:03
阅读次数:
152
ndk编译C++,提示找不到头文件(ndk-build error: string: No such file or directory) 被这个问题弄得愁眉苦脸啊,心想为啥一个string都找不到呢。。于是百度到了。。。 遇到这个问题,就在所在的目录 Application.mk 文件中,添加:APP_STL := gnustl_static 就可以找到标准库了! 最后知道真相的...
分类:
编程语言 时间:
2014-10-29 10:54:52
阅读次数:
201
在写爬虫的过程中,最麻烦的就是写正则表达式,还要一个一个的尝试,一次次的调试,很是费时间。于是我就写了一个网页版的,只需要输入要爬的网址,和正则式,网页上就可以显示爬到的数据。
思路:其实很简单,将网址和正则式传到服务器,服务器解析之后,将结果返回到前端。我用的是bootcss(前端)+bottle(后台用python处理),代码很简单,就是过程有些复杂。由于传递的参数是一个网址,而后台判断参数...
分类:
Web程序 时间:
2014-10-29 10:55:52
阅读次数:
239
Gabage Collection:垃圾回收
是.net中对内存管理的一种功能。
垃圾回收器跟踪并回收托管内存中分配的对象,定期执行垃圾回收以回收分配给没有有效引用的对象的内存。
当使用可用内存不能满足内存请求时,GC会自动进行。
在进行垃圾回收时,垃圾回收器回首先搜索内存中的托管对象,
然后从托管代码中搜索被引用的对象并标记为有效,
接着释放没有被标记为有效的对象并收回内存,最后整...
分类:
其他好文 时间:
2014-10-29 10:54:20
阅读次数:
131